In a move that could redefine aerial transport, Straightline Aviation, based in Bridgnorth, West Midlands, has placed a $50 million order with AT² Aerospace to bring the Z1 hybrid airship into commercial service for the first time. This marks a pivotal step in the evolution of hybrid airships—blending cutting-edge technology with real-world operational capability.
AT² Aerospace, a company spun out of US defense giant Lockheed Martin, is spearheading the development of the Z1, ensuring it is both commercially viable and operationally robust. Leading the charge is Bob Boyd, the company’s President & CEO, who previously helmed Lockheed Martin’s Hybrid Airship program.
Straightline Aviation’s deep-rooted experience in airship operations—spanning 38 countries and five continents—earned it Lockheed’s designation as the preferred hybrid airship operator. Now, that expertise is being leveraged to usher in a new era of sustainable aerial transport.
